KAAT Radio, FM 103.1 with a translator frequency at 104.3 has announced
plans to broadcast the Yosemite High School Badgers, 2003 championship
team in the Sequoia league division. Station Manager Larry Gamble announced
this is the 22nd consecutive season for Badger broadcasts. The first
2003 season game will air Friday night at 7:30 p.m. on September 5.
These weekly broadcasts have been a favorite for listeners in this small
mountain community and throughout the central valley since 1982.
Play-by-play action will be described by a veteran announcer of Badger
broadcasts, Jason Anaforian. Jason is associate announcer for the Fresno
Grizzlies. Assisting Jason with color commentary will be Matt Davidson,
also associated with the Grizzlies as a studio engineer working out
of KAAT’s Fresno studio.
KAAT Radio operates on 103.1 kHz with a translator serving selected
mountain areas at 104.3. They also broadcast on Channel 13 on Northland
Cable and on the World Wide Web at broadcastmonsters.com. The Badgers
will play against various high schools including Firebaugh, Oakdale,
Kerman, Ridgeview, Sierra, Selma, San Joaquin, Dos Palos and Kingsburg.
All broadcasts begin at 7:30 p.m. each Friday through November. Playoff
broadcasts will be announced as scheduled.
